Corner Shop: NightShift is a single player survival role playing game with horror and thriller themes. It was developed by Live Motion Games and was released on March 12, 2026. It received positive reviews from players.
Take a night shift job in a place that runs on habit, not purpose. Restock shelves, take deliveries, clean the mess, and try to make it till morning. Not everything feels right and you’re never quite alone. Something waits in the dark.











- Combines store management simulation with an engaging and deep psychological horror story that adds meaningful context and replay value with multiple endings.
- Addictive and satisfying core gameplay loop involving managing the shop, spotting anomalies, upgrading both the store and apartment, with a cozy yet eerie atmosphere enhanced by simple but effective visuals.
- Well-received narrative with strong voice acting, intriguing plot twists, and relatable protagonist development that keeps players invested and hooked throughout the game.
- Frequently reported bugs and crashes, including softlocks during dialogs or tasks, occasional frame drops, and some game-breaking issues requiring restarts and loss of progress.
- Repetitive gameplay loop with predictable horror events and overused mechanics (e.g., power outages, coat rack scares), reducing the scare factor and immersion over time.
- User interface and control issues, such as cumbersome inventory management, tedious ordering system, lack of key rebinding at launch, and awkward movement through doorways, that occasionally detract from the experience.
story
80 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e story is widely praised for its engaging, immersive, and well-paced narrative that blends horror, mental health themes, and simulation elements effectively. Players appreciate the impactful choices, multiple endings, and the unique combination of managing a corner shop alongside a deep, twisty horror storyline centered on a man's personal struggles. While some find it occasionally repetitive or somewhat confusing, the story remains the game's standout feature that keeps players invested and eager to continue.
